Concrete demolition services involve the controlled removal of existing concrete structures, such as driveways, patios, foundations, walls, and flooring. This process typically uses specialized equipment like jackhammers, excavators, and concrete breakers to break apart and remove the material efficiently. Demolition professionals ensure that the concrete is dismantled safely and systematically, minimizing disruption to the surrounding property. Once the concrete is broken down, it is often prepared for disposal or recycling, depending on the project requirements.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Advance, NC.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Per Square Foot - Concrete demolition costs typically range from $2 to $8 per square foot, depending on the project's complexity and location. For example, demolishing a small driveway may cost around $200, while larger slabs could reach $1,000 or more.

Per Hour - Hourly rates for concrete demolition services generally fall between $50 and $150 per hour. The total cost depends on the project's size, accessibility, and the equipment required.

Whole Structure - Demolishing an entire concrete structure, such as a foundation or large slab, can cost between $1,000 and $10,000 or more. Factors influencing the price include size, reinforcement, and site conditions.

Additional Costs - Expenses for disposal, permits, and site cleanup can add several hundred dollars to the overall cost. These costs vary based on local regulations and the amount of debris generated during demolition.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of concrete demolition services are available? Local service providers offer a range of concrete demolition options, including sidewalk removal, driveway demolition, foundation removal, and slab breaking to suit various project needs.

How is concrete demolition typically performed? Contractors often use specialized equipment such as jackhammers, hydraulic breakers, and saws to safely and efficiently break down concrete structures.

What factors influence the cost of concrete demolition? Costs can vary based on the size and thickness of the concrete, location, accessibility, and the complexity of the demolition project.

Is permit acquisition required for concrete demolition projects? Permit requirements depend on local regulations; contacting local pros can help determine if permits are necessary for specific projects.

How long does concrete demolition usually take? The duration depends on the scope and size of the project, with small slabs taking a few hours and larger structures possibly requiring multiple days.
